Best Ways to Keep Your Boxer Hydrated

Keeping your boxer hydrated is essential for their overall health and well-being. Here are some effective methods to ensure your boxer stays hydrated:

1. **Fresh Water Availability**: Always provide your boxer with access to fresh, clean water. Change the water at least once a day and clean the bowl regularly to prevent bacteria buildup.

2. **Hydration During Exercise**: Boxers are energetic dogs, and they need water before, during, and after exercise. Make sure to take water with you when you go for walks or to the park. Offer your boxer water breaks every 30 minutes during vigorous activities.

3. **Wet Food**: Incorporate wet dog food into your boxer’s diet. Canned food typically contains more moisture than dry kibble, helping to increase their overall water intake.

4. **Ice Cubes and Frozen Treats**: Many boxers love to chew on ice cubes or frozen treats. You can freeze low-sodium broth or pureed fruits (like watermelon) in ice cube trays for a refreshing snack that also hydrates.

5. **Water Fountain**: Consider investing in a pet water fountain. Many dogs prefer drinking from a flowing water source, which can encourage them to drink more throughout the day.

6. **Monitor Their Intake**: Keep an eye on your boxer’s water intake, especially during hot weather or after exercise. If you notice they are drinking less than usual, consult your veterinarian.

7. **Hydration Packs**: If you're going on long hikes or trips, consider using a hydration pack designed for dogs. These packs allow you to carry water and easily dispense it when needed.

By following these tips, you can help ensure that your boxer stays well-hydrated and healthy, ready for all the fun activities you have planned together!
